Singtel partners with GMI Cloud for GPUaaS
Singtel has signed an agreement with GMI Cloud for its GPU as a Service (GPUaaS) offering. GMI Cloud is a company that already offers GPUaaS from data centers in Asia Pacific. The two companies have formed a "strategic collaboration" that will allow them to combine their GPU resources and infrastructure.

Five data centers closed due to sustainability
Sometimes the infrastructure of a data center is so outdated that making it more sustainable is no longer feasible from a business economics perspective. That's why Singapore-based Singtel is closing five old data centers.

ST Telemedia Global Data Centres raises S$1.75 Bn from KKR-Led consortium with Singtel, ETCIO SEA
ST Telemedia Global Data Centres: Singtel is a leading provider of connectivity, digital services and digital infrastructure, with data centres a critical part of the business. In September 2023, KKR acquired a 20% stake in Nxera, Singtel’s regional data centre business.
